Outpatient Blood Transfusion — A New Service at the “Yeolyan” Center
A new service — blood transfusion in outpatient settings — has been introduced at the Yeolyan Hematology and Oncology Center.
The Center is among the few medical institutions in Armenia where blood transfusions are performed by transfusiologists (physicians specialized in transfusion medicine), ensuring full professional supervision and control over the entire process. The service is provided in a technically equipped and safe environment.
Outpatient blood transfusion is carried out in full compliance with all stages of the transfusion process, including:
- Determination of the patient’s blood group and Rh factor,
- Selection of compatible donor blood,
- Performance of a biological compatibility test (trial transfusion),
- The transfusion procedure itself and post-transfusion monitoring.
Currently, this service is available exclusively at the Blood Bank of the Yeolyan Center. Still, plans are in place to expand its availability to regional branches of the Blood Service in the near future.
